How do I choose non-shedding packaging flocking fabric for luxury jewelry boxes?

Choosing non-shedding packaging flocking fabric for luxury jewelry boxes requires prioritizing high pile adhesion verified by 3M tape 10-cycle peel testing under FAMA standards and abrasion resistance up to 100,000 cycles. Select flexible spunlace or knitted base fabrics engineered with water-based acrylic adhesives and anti-tarnish controls—maintaining free reactive sulfur below 5 ppm and aqueous pH between 5.5 and 7.5 to prevent metal discoloration.

Detailed Architectural/Principle Analysis

Electrostatic flocking vertically embeds short synthetic fibers into an adhesive-coated base fabric under a 30 to 50 kilovolt high-voltage field. Achieving non-shedding performance in luxury jewelry box linings relies on precise control over the water-based acrylic adhesive formulation and temperature-controlled curing ovens. Adhesive coating weight must balance bonding strength with substrate flexibility to prevent glue bleed-through while ensuring peel strength exceeds 2 newtons per 25 millimeters for self-adhesive backing applications.Nonwoven packaging flocking fabric detail

Jewelry packaging demands specialized anti-tarnish protocols beyond structural pile adhesion. Enclosed box interiors retain volatile compounds; residual reactive sulfur, volatile organic acids, or acidic adhesive monomers directly accelerate silver corrosion. A comprehensive anti-tarnish system employs sulfur-free dye systems for dark-colored flocking, controls water-soluble chloride ions, and conducts batch-level silver coupon accelerated corrosion testing prior to production. Frequently Asked Questions (FAQ)

Q1: What test standard confirms that flocking fabric will not shed fibers inside a jewelry box?

A1: The standard test is the 3M tape 10-cycle peel test conducted in accordance with FAMA guidelines, coupled with Martindale abrasion resistance testing up to 100,000 cycles. Zero fiber transfer onto the tape confirms required pile adhesion.

Q2: Why does standard flocking fabric cause silver jewelry to blacken, and how is it prevented?

A2: Silver tarnishing is caused by free reactive sulfur, volatile organic acids (formic and acetic acid), and acidic pH in raw adhesives or dyes. Prevention requires limiting reactive sulfur below 5 ppm, using non-sulfur dye systems, maintaining aqueous pH between 5.5 and 7.5, and running batch silver coupon accelerated corrosion tests.

Q3: What chemical certifications are required for international packaging export compliance?

A3: Essential certifications include ISO 9001 for quality management, GRS (Global Recycled Standard) for recycled content, EU REACH SVHC screening (253 substances), EU RoHS 2.0 compliance, and US TPCH/CONEG heavy metal limits (≤100 ppm total lead, cadmium, mercury, and hexavalent chromium).
